So it’s gone up another gear now with the boys. Feeding time and they’ve all decided to tease me and fly up high.
First day of stick training lol. Easy to get them with a long perch, rest it against their tummy and legs and they step up. Bring the perch to me, give a cuddle and pop them back in their cage. No interest in feeding at all, I’ll try again in half an hour or so. 😀

Babies are coming along nicely. I still have a stubborn chick, number one, orange band. He/she isn’t liking the spoon that much, maybe every 2nd feed it’s full on. I’ll keep monitoring his weight and if I need to syringe feed, that’s an option. I really dislike syringe feeding though 😕
What is this foreign object that you’re putting in our mouths. The first hand feed is always a little hit and miss but by the 3rd-4th attempt, they’ll be chomping at the bit.
🐥🐥🐥🐥
I’ve pulled the babies this morning. Not sure when mummy last fed them so I’ll do first feed with them in about an hour to make sure their crops are empty and they’re hungry 🐥🐥🐥🐥
A weeks wait till I start hand raising these Crimson Bellied Conures. They will be leaving their mum and dad, currently 15 days old. I like to give them 3 weeks with their parents then I take over. The 2nd photo is the colouring they get at about 6 months of age.
